The Body of Christ needs every office set in the Church by God. However, there is a ministry not mentioned as much also set in the Body by our Lord. That is the ministry of helps. There is an important place for the minister of helps. How would the church manage without the hands that help with the details? When something practical needs to be done, a person anointed to help steps in and sees to it that the job is completed. God is practical and good and so are they that help.2 The behind-the-scene jobs in the church often go unrecognized. Yet the humble tasks are the ones we benefit from the most. There are faithful people who maintain the grounds, clean our church, make repairs, do plumbing, assist with the administration, type bulletins, usher, greet, watch babies, make sure the sound and electronics work smoothly, make snacks and food for the church, do dishes or simply help with the details. Praise God for those serving in the ministry of helps. I overheard a teacher’s advice to his student, “Never pray for patience, because you will get lots of problems with opportunity to learn patience.” The student’s reply was, “I don’t believe that God would send me problems to teach me anything.” Look in on what the Apostle Paul writes the Roman Christians, “We can rejoice, too, when we run into problems and trials, for we know that they are good for us—they help us learn to be patient. And patience develops strength of character in us and helps us trust God more each time we use it, until finally our hope and faith are strong and steady.” 17 What do you think of the teacher’s advice? •Godliness. As you develop patience, put aside your own desires in an increasing measure, so that God may have His way with you in godliness. The Apostle Peter wrote the Jewish Christians and now us, “Obey God, because you are His children; don’t slip back into your old ways—doing evil because you knew no better. However, be holy now in everything you do, just as the Lord is holy, who invited you to be His child. He Himself said, ‘You must be holy, for I am holy.’” 18 •Brotherly affection. When practicing godliness, develop brotherly affection. Love one another with brotherly affection—as members of one family—giving precedence and showing honor to one another.19 Love the brotherhood of believers.20 Pray for God’s people with strong purpose. As you pray for the Body of Christ, interceding on their behalf, your concern will become Christ’s compassion. Your hands and feet will become Christ’s members, reaching out to the saints. Your affection will become Christ’s love flowing through you for His Church.21 •Love. When praying for the church in brotherly affection, finally add love. Let love guide your speech and actions. In my B.C. before Christ days, I would often hurt others by just bluntly telling them the truth. If anyone would say anything to me about it, I would respond with, “Well, it was the truth!” After meeting Christ, I continued with this speaking the truth. But each time I did, I would feel so miserable, I was compelled to apologize. Later, after prayer, the Holy Spirit instructed me I could speak the truth, but in love. I discovered that truth in love is often silent. Let love guide your actions. The Apostle John wrote to his friends in the faith, “Little children, let us stop just saying we love people; let us really love them, and show it by our actions.” 22 Let love guide your life. Grow to love more and more. The more we add and develop these qualities in our life, the more useful and fruitful we will be to our Master, Lord Jesus. We will become the special vessels prepared and ready for the Master’s use. In Paul’s second letter to Timothy, he encourages us to be like the expensive dishes in God’s house, “If you stay away from sin, you will be like one of these dishes made of purest gold—the very best in the house—so that Christ Himself can use you for His highest purposes.” 23
